U.S. citizens are to be able to shell out taxes on all incomes made in foreign countries. The proceeds are to be included their particular income tax returns and vital taxes are paid. However, for incomes that are taxed as foreign countries, taxpayers can include a tax credit equivalent for the taxes paid but for the limit for this taxes destroy have been paid if your taxable income was created domestically. For citizens that reside abroad, the IRS provides a tax free waiver for that first $92,900 earned this season.
